Alberta Coach & Chassis Ltd. is located 25km north-east of Edmonton. They are an authorized Aqua-Hot service center.
Steve, the owner, worked on our Hydro-Hot last year after it developed a severe leak in the system's drain that caused all of our boiler fluid to drain off. He replaced the broken plastic valve with a brass one that should outlast the coach. Ours' was an emergency repair, 4 months into a 5 1/2 month trip, and they squeezed us into their fully booked shop and had us on our way again just a few hours later. Our repair, other than the deductible, was covered by our extended warranty and they billed the insurance provider directly.
Finding their location was a little unsettling as they are located out in the country on a farm. It's not until you get there and see all the class A motorhomes that you're sure you are at the right location.

Hi,
When it. Comes to blades I just use 28 inch wiper blades rather than the 30 or 32 inch that came with the coach. Buy at Costco, Napa or any auto store. Also for the pressure cap on your AquaHot take it to any auto store and they will match it to an in stock item. Can't comment as to what other parts that you need to stock, but the only parts we have replaced on our 11 year old AquaHot is the control box and the coil. And the coil was A WAG that we didn't really need.
